FAQs

How often should I pump? Most city homes benefit every 3-5 years; multi-family or high-use sites may need annual checks.

Do you protect surfaces? Yesground mats, hose routing, and careful staging shield drives, patios, and lawns.

Step-by-Step City Service Timeline

Booking starts with a five-minute call or message: we collect address, access notes, preferred times, and any symptoms like odors, gurgles, or slow drains. Confirmation includes arrival window and prep tips so you can go about your day.

First steps are safety and protection: mats down, corners guarded, plan confirmed. We keep vehicles low-profile and move them as soon as work wraps.

During pumping, we log sludge and scum levels, note odors, and watch for backflow that might hint at downstream issues. We also visually check inlet and outlet baffles, riser seals, and vent screens.

You choose the scope; we document everything for future reference. Common fixes like baffle replacements, riser installs, or alarm swaps can often be done same-day with your approval.

A final walkaround ensures no tools, mats, or debris remain. We set reminders for the next service so you do not have to track dates.

Flora Vista is a census-designated place (CDP) in San Juan County, New Mexico, United States. The population was 1,383 at the 2000 census. It is part of the Farmington Metropolitan Statistical Area. Flora Vista was founded in 1877 by settlers from Colorado who built cabins along the Animas River. A post office was established the following year. The name derived from the view of wildflowers in the valley.
